- Feb 22 “Father of American Golf” John Reid first demonstrates golf on a Yonkers cow pasture to friends
Boxing Title Fight
Mar 10 Heavyweight Boxing champ John L. Sullivan draws Charlie Mitchell in 30 rounds
- Mar 23 50th Grand National: George Mawson aboard 40/1 outsider Playfair easily wins by 10 lengths from Frigate
- Apr 1 Students from Rotterdam, Netherlands establish a cricket club called Rotterdamsche Cricket & Football Club Sparta which evolves into Sparta Rotterdam
- May 11 16th Preakness: F Littlefield aboard Refund wins in 2:49
- May 12 Crouching start 1st used in track and field by Charles Sherrill of Yale
- May 14 14th Kentucky Derby: George Covington aboard MacBeth II wins in 2:38.00
- Jun 3 Baseball poem "Casey at the Bat" 1st published by the San Francisco Examiner
- Jun 9 22nd Belmont: Jim McLaughlin aboard Sir Dixon wins in 2:40.25
- Jun 15 US National Championship Women's Tennis, Philadelphia Cricket Club: Bertha Townsend beats defending champion Ellen Hansell 6-3, 6-5
Wimbledon Men's Tennis
Jul 16 Wimbledon Men's Tennis: 3-time runner-up Ernest Renshaw wins his lone major title; beats defending champion Herbert Lawford 6-3, 7-5, 6-0
Wimbledon Women's Tennis
Jul 21 Wimbledon Women's Tennis: Lottie Dod retains her title beating Blanche Bingley-Hillyard 6-3, 6-3
- Aug 20 Longest US men's single tennis tournament match Palmer Presbrey defeats T S Tailer, 19-21, 8-6, 6-1, 6-4, an 80 game 1st-round contest
- Aug 28 US National Championship Men's Tennis, Newport R.I.: Henry Slocum beats Howard Taylor 6-4, 6-1, 6-0
- Oct 3 New Zealand Natives, a privately organised and mainly Māori rugby team, plays first game in UK; beats Surry 4-1; first national rugby team to wear all-black & perform the 'haka'
- Oct 8 British Open Men's Golf, St Andrews: Scotsman Jack Burns wins his lone Open title by 1 stroke from Ben Sayers and David Anderson Jr
- Oct 20 Chicago and All America baseball teams play exhibition in Auckland, New Zealand
- Oct 27 "World Championship" Baseball Series, Sportsman's Park, St. Louis; St. Louis Browns rout NY Giants, 18-7 in Game 10 but lose series, 6-4
- Oct 31 Scottish vet John Boyd Dunlop patents pneumatic bicycle tyre
- Nov 14 St Andrews Golf Club, Yonkers NY, opens with just 6 holes
- Dec 22 Heavyweight boxing champ John L. Sullivan challenges Jake Kilrain
- Dec 25 First indoor baseball game played at fairgrounds in Philadelphia; 2,000 watch the Uptowners beat the Downtowners, 6-1
